Understanding Phone Database Compliance
In a digital age where personal data is king, it is crucial for marketers to understand the importance of phone database compliance. In Nigeria, the National Information Technology Development Agency (NITDA) has put in place regulations such as the Nigeria Data Protection Regulation (NDPR) to govern the collection, processing, and storage of personal data, including phone numbers.
So, what does this mean for marketers? It means that before you embark on any marketing campaign that involves collecting phone numbers, you must ensure that you have the consent of the individuals whose data you are collecting. This can be done through opt-in forms on your website or through explicit consent during phone calls or in-person interactions.

Best Practices for Phone Database Compliance and Marketing Ethics
Now that we have covered the basics of phone database compliance and marketing ethics in Nigeria, let's dive into some best practices to help you navigate this complex terrain:

Obtain explicit consent: Always ensure that you have the explicit consent of individuals before collecting their phone numbers for marketing purposes. This can help you avoid running afoul of regulations and maintain a positive reputation with your target audience.
Keep data secure: Once you have collected phone numbers, it is important to store this data securely to prevent unauthorized access or misuse. Invest in robust data security measures to protect the privacy of your customers.
Be transparent: When reaching out to customers via phone calls or SMS, clearly identify yourself and the purpose of your communication. Transparency is key to building trust with your audience and can help you avoid allegations of spam or unethical marketing practices.
